Evaluation of the hydration of concrete mixtures by ultrasonic testing

Proper evaluation of the hydration process of concrete mixtures is essential and useful to assess the quality of concrete mixtures and cement mortars used for the repair of structures. Currently the penetration resistance test is widely used to evaluate the strength development of fresh mortar and concrete. Ultrasonic through transmission and wave reflection methods are reliable alternative techniques for evaluating the strength development in concrete mixtures. Experiments demonstrate the accuracy of the above mentioned methods. The ultrasonic waveforms were continuously examined during the tests and compared with the strength development obtained from the standard penetration resistance test. The test results are analyzed and it is shown that the ultrasonic wave velocity and reflection coefficient have a strong linear relationship with the strength development. Additionally, a rapid increase in the wave velocity and frequency amplitude may be utilized as a tool to indicate a beginning of the strength in the fresh mixtures. The results show that using the ultrasonic testing techniques is a promising way to evaluate the strength development in early age concretes and mortars.
